Implementation of South Stream project in Serbia is on schedule

On October 7th, 2014, the Energy Minister, A. Novak and the Serbian Foreign Minister I. Dacic discussed cooperation in the energy sector, in the supply of machinery and equipment, cooperation in transport and food sectors, as well as cultural projects at the meeting of the Russian-Serbian intergovernmental commission.

I.Dacic noted that Serbia along with tbeing on course to join the EU also intends to enhance the value of the Customs Union in its turnover. The Serbia's Foreign Minister also said that implementation of the South Stream project in the territory of the country is carried out in accordance with the agreed plan of action.
